Spring 2025 Lecture Upper DivisionThis course examines the role of public relations and mass media in sports communication. It provides an understanding of the operation of sports media and communication and how sports information departments perform their functions. Emphasis is on written communication from athletics communication perspective.
Learning Outcomes1Develop a clear understanding of the day to day responsibilities of sports public relations professionals.
2Develop attention-grabbing writing skills that reflect an understanding of news judgment.
3Learn about press box and game-management operations at a sports event, including news conference set-up and execution, coordination of interview requests, quote-gathering, and information and statistics updates and distribution.
4Create promotional, multimedia content at a sports event, including written features, press releases, social media, video and infographics.
5Explore communication strategies used by sports media relations professionals in breaking-news situations.
6Study the evolution of the relationship between media and sports organizations.
7Learn about the scope of responsibilities of sports media relations professionals, including the coordination of managed news events and special events, the production of media guides, the execution of publicity campaigns, and crisis communications.
8Understand the effects of evolving technology and social media on sports media relations.
